Official abstract text for this publication.
Provided is a liquid injecting apparatus equipped with a liquid injecting head, which is mounted on a carriage and moved reciprocally in a widthwise direction of a target, and a valve unit, which is mounted on the carriage to be supplied with liquid via a supply passage from a liquid retainer and to supply liquid to the liquid injecting head. The valve unit has a pressure chamber connected to the liquid retainer via the supply passage; a valve, which opens or closes the supply passage to supply liquid to the pressure chamber; and a flexible film member, which is displaced based on a negative pressure generated as liquid in the pressure chamber decreases to thereby operate the valve.
Opening claim text (preview).
The invention claimed is: 1. A valve unit including an inlet through which fluid flows in and an outlet through which the fluid flows out, the valve unit comprising: a container body; a pressure chamber partially formed by the container body, the pressure chamber including a flexible part formed by a flexible member; and a valve configured to open and close a passage which communicates the pressure chamber and the inlet, wherein the pressure chamber has a plurality of protrusions provided so as to surround an opening of the passage, which is located adjacent to the pressure chamber. 2. The valve unit according to claim 1 , wherein the plurality of protrusions form flow paths, each of which is located between adjacent pair of the protrusions. 3. The valve unit according to claim 1 , wherein the plurality of protrusions are composed of four protrusions. 4. The valve unit according to claim 1 , wherein the plurality of protrusions form an arc-shape. 5. The valve unit according to claim 1 , wherein the valve includes a rod portion inserted in the passage, and wherein the plurality of protrusions are provided so as to surround the rod portion. 6. The valve unit according to claim 1 , further comprising: a plate member disposed adjacent to the flexible member, wherein the plurality of protrusions are formed at positions facing the plate member in the pressure chamber. 7. A valve unit including an inlet through which fluid flows in and an outlet through which the fluid flows out, the valve unit comprising: a container body; a pressure chamber partially formed by the container body, the pressure chamber including a flexible part formed by a flexible member; a valve configured to open and close a passage which communicates the pressure chamber and the inlet; and a plate member disposed adjacent to the flexible member, wherein the pressure chamber has a plurality of protrusions at positions facing the plate member. 8. A liquid ejecting apparatus comprising: a liquid ejecting head for ejecting liquid; a liquid supply passage for supplying the liquid contained in a liquid containing portion to the liquid ejecting head; and a valve unit provided in the liquid supply passage, wherein the valve unit comprises: a container body; a pressure chamber partially formed by the container body, the pressure chamber including a flexible part formed by a flexible member; and a valve configured to open and close a passage which communicates the pressure chamber and the liquid containing portion, wherein the pressure chamber has a plurality of protrusions provided so as to surround an opening of the passage, which is located adjacent to the pressure chamber. 9. The liquid ejecting apparatus according to claim 8 , wherein the plurality of protrusions form flow paths, each of which is located between adjacent pair of protrusions. 10. The liquid ejecting apparatus according to claim 8 , wherein the plurality of protrusions are composed of four protrusions. 11. The liquid ejecting apparatus according to claim 8 , wherein the plurality of protrusions form an arc-shape. 12. The liquid ejecting apparatus according to claim 8 , wherein the valve includes a rod portion inserted in the passage, and wherein the plurality of protrusions are provided so as to surround the rod portion. 13. The liquid ejecting apparatus according to claim 8 , further comprising: a plate member disposed adjacent to the flexible member, wherein the plurality of protrusions are formed at positions facing the plate member in the pressure chamber.
